> > Has anyone had experience with converting from Xinet K-Ashare or Helios
> > EtherShare to NetAtalk?? Any scripts or programs out there to do this?
> > We plan to offer UNIX-Apple solutions to a few companies, using netatalk
> > (because of the price :), and I'm not relishing the job of changing all
> > the directory structures and volumes formats... help?
>
> Use a macintosh to copy between the volumes or possibly use Xinet's KFS to
> mount the netatalk volume and copy the contents.

Yes, that would be the easiest, but likely not the fastest. I'm dealing
with near-line storage, and upwards of 500GB or more at times. I've seen
on the Xinet www site that they have scripts to convert Helios->Xinet and
CAP->Xinet, also using something called 'kunarc' in the process (something
I'm not familiar with). I just want to go the other way with the least
pain... renaming directorys shouldn't be a big problem, its all those
.HSAncillary files and such.
